    • The “Ask Us” Doctrine refers to President Donald Trump’s stance on federal intervention in protests occurring in liberal or Democrat-led states.
    • President Trump has made it clear that he will not send federal law enforcement into these cities during times of unrest unless the local officials specifically request and express a need for federal assistance.
    • This approach indicates a respect for states’ rights and the autonomy of local governments in managing their internal matters.
    • Trump has emphasized that any such request from state or city officials must be made “politely,” suggesting an expectation of civility in communication between federal and local authorities.
    • The doctrine comes amid rising protests and civil unrest in liberal states, suggesting it may be a strategic move to avoid additional federal involvement unless deemed absolutely necessary by the local governments.
    • By placing the onus on local officials to request help, the administration avoids immediate direct intervention and potential accusations of federal overreach or unnecessary involvement.
